The Role of Book Marketing Agencies in a Competitive Market
Many authors assume that writing a great book is enough, but in reality, book promotion requires just as much effort. Here’s why book marketing agencies play a crucial role:
- Navigating Digital Marketing Channels – From Amazon advertising to social media campaigns, book marketing agencies understand how to position a book for maximum exposure.
- Audience Targeting – They analyze demographics, reader behaviors, and genre trends to ensure a book reaches its ideal audience.
- Media Outreach & PR – They connect authors with influencers, bloggers, and media outlets that can amplify a book’s reach.
- Optimizing Book Listings – SEO strategies, keyword placement, and metadata optimization help increase discoverability on platforms like Amazon.
- Review Acquisition – Agencies help secure legitimate book reviews, which are critical for credibility and visibility.
- Author Branding – They craft an author’s online presence, ensuring a professional, engaging, and marketable image.
Without strategic promotion, even the most well-written book can struggle to make an impact. A well-marketed book, on the other hand, has the potential to reach bestseller lists, secure speaking engagements, and open doors to more publishing opportunities.
Top Book Marketing Agencies: Services, Strengths, and Suitability
Choosing the right book marketing agency is critical. Some agencies specialize in specific genres, while others cater to different publishing routes. Below is a comparison of some leading book marketing firms, highlighting their unique selling points and suitability for different authors.
Agency Name | Key Services | Best For |
Smith Publicity | Press releases, media outreach, book tours | Traditionally published & self-published authors |
BookBaby Marketing | Social media ads, email marketing, SEO | Indie authors, first-time publishers |
Books Forward | Influencer marketing, book trailer creation | Fiction and nonfiction authors |
NetGalley | Advanced reader reviews, media exposure | Authors seeking pre-release reviews |
Reedsy Marketing | Custom marketing plans, ad campaign setup | Authors who want personalized strategies |
Each of these agencies has its own strengths, making it essential for authors to align their goals with the right service provider.
Choosing the Right Book Marketing Strategy for Your Genre and Goals
Not all marketing strategies work for every book. The effectiveness of promotional tactics depends on factors such as genre, target audience, and publishing format. Below is a breakdown of how different marketing strategies align with various book types.
Marketing Strategy | Best For | Why It Works |
Amazon Advertising | Self-published books, Kindle Direct Publishing | Increases visibility in Amazon search results |
Book Blog Tours | Fiction, romance, thriller, YA books | Engages book bloggers for reader awareness |
Social Media Campaigns | Nonfiction, business, memoirs | Builds an author’s brand and audience |
Press Releases | Traditionally published books | Attracts media coverage and industry attention |
Influencer Collaborations | YA, fantasy, self-help books | Leverages social proof for credibility |
Understanding these approaches helps authors maximize their book’s promotional potential.
Actionable Strategies to Boost Book Sales and Visibility
Even with a book marketing agency, authors should take an active role in promoting their work. Here are expert-backed strategies that enhance book visibility and sales:
- Develop a Strong Online Presence – A well-optimized author website and active social media presence help build long-term engagement.
- Leverage Email Marketing – A dedicated mailing list allows for direct communication with readers, increasing loyalty.
- Secure Reviews Early – Advanced reader copies (ARCs) sent to bloggers and early reviewers boost credibility before a book’s official launch.
- Optimize Amazon Listings – Using the right keywords, categories, and descriptions improves discoverability on major book retail platforms.
- Host Virtual Events – Live Q&A sessions, online book signings, and virtual book launches create buzz and reader interaction.
- Network with Other Authors – Cross-promotions with authors in similar genres expand reach and exposure.
- Invest in Paid Advertising – Facebook ads, Google Ads, and Amazon PPC campaigns help target potential readers effectively.
These strategies, when combined with professional marketing support, can significantly increase book sales and author visibility.
